As a staff Officer, he served as Operations Officer of the Counter Intelligence Unit, PA; Assistant Chief of Staff for Intelligence, G2 of 4ID, PA; Chief of Policy and Research Division of ODCS for Operations, J3, AFP; Assistant Chief of Staff for Operations, AC3, AFP Southern Command; and, Deputy Chief of Staff for Intelligence, J2, GHQ, AFP. 209:

He is also a recipient of several awards foremost of which are the Presidential Legion of Honor (Decree of Officer), Outstanding Achievement Medal, seven (7) Distinguished Service Stars, eight (8) Bronze Cross Medals, twenty five (25) Military Merit Medals and several other types of awards and
